Show Kindness and Empathy

Be understanding and compassionate towards Pocket Emo’s feelings. Show that you care about their emotions and are there to support them.

Engage in Positive Activities

Engage in activities that Pocket Emo enjoys, such as listening to their favorite music, watching their favorite movies or shows, or engaging in hobbies they like.

Provide Comfort

Offer a listening ear and be someone they can talk to. Sometimes, just expressing their feelings can help improve their mood.

Offer Distractions

Engage in fun or entertaining activities together to take their mind off any negative emotions they may be experiencing.

Give Compliments

Offer genuine compliments and praise to boost their self-esteem and make them feel appreciated.

Surprise Gestures

Surprise them with small gifts or gestures that show you were thinking about them.

Encourage Positive Thinking

Help Pocket Emo focus on the positive aspects of their life and remind them of their strengths and achievements.

Spending Time Together

Spend quality time with them, engaging in activities that you both enjoy. Positive interactions can have a significant impact on their mood.

Express Affection

Show your affection through hugs, kind words, and physical touch if they’re comfortable with it.

Supportive Environment

Create a supportive and safe environment where Pocket Emo feels comfortable expressing their emotions without judgment.

Remember that everyone’s emotions and preferences are unique, so it’s important to adapt these suggestions to the specific personality and needs of Pocket Emo, or whoever you’re trying to make happy. If the person appears to be struggling with significant emotional distress, consider reaching out to a mental health professional for guidance and support.
